Oct 07, 2016 css tricks is created, written by, and maintained by chris coyier and a team of swell people. Its useful if you want to look at a sites css, but you can only get your hands on the minified version. Css reset with normalize css layout basics treehouse. Download my free css handbook, and check out my upcoming fullstack javascript bootcamp. We have already described about the css reset code from this link.
This works the same way as an by using the attribture. So at that point it would be better to just use the reset. While css reset files take all page elements and reset all their defaults to 0, normalize. The reset brings everything to 0 and then you must build up every single style.
It precisely targets only the styles that need normalizing. I had had some trouble getting my pictures to link, i had to change the file path so they would be found the in the folder on my desktop where they were. The default page css ensures that every file, no matter how basic, is reasonably readable. Where older css resets were a handful of lines of code, the uncompressed and documented. Most people use it in its unedited form, despite meyers recommendation against this. Css tricks is created, written by, and maintained by chris coyier and a team of swell people. Css display html consistently in all browsers, and in line with modern. It is very simple and also lets you specify tab with. Apr 12, 2020 postcss normalize uses a nonopinionated version of normalize. Its a modern, html5ready, alternative to the traditional css reset. In an attempt to simplify my markup, i decided to use either reset.
The a element example the abbr element and abbr element with title examples the b element example the cite element example the code element example the del element. Feb 08, 2018 additional detail and explanation of the esoteric parts of normalize. So the reset in other words is just going to remove any styles that normalize and browser had in the first place. Nov 05, 2018 additional detail and explanation of the esoteric parts of normalize. One of the pioneers of the css reset method, eric meyer, created a reset stylesheet that is still in use on millions of websites today. Jul 09, 2015 all browsers have their own css for rendering elements.
In addition to project founder dries and vanessa buytaerts generous matching gift, a coalition of drupal businesses will match your contribution as well. Oct 30, 2018 modern normalize is another alternative to css resets that can be used to normalize default css styles for modern browsers. Ive used wordpress since day one all the way up to v17, a decision im very happy with. A modern alternative to css resets css cssreset normalizecss.
There isnt any default color or background set for the body. And yes, click the download link and then when that page loads it will be a raw css file, just select save as. From your question, it seems to me you simply need the first one, the. But instead of completely remove formatting of html tags, normalize. The project relies on researching the differences between default browser styles in order to precisely target only the styles that need or benefit from normalizing.
In addition to project founder dries and vanessa buytaerts generous matching gift, a coalition of. Note how different a submit button looks across operating systems and browser apps. And yes, click the download link and then when that page loads it will be a raw css file, just select save as from your browser file options, and save it into. The default browser stylesheet is the set of rules that browser have to apply some minimum style to elements. We will also talk about the difference between loading css via two link tags vs. Thus, the default style for each html tag will be retained and you do not have to redefine all the properties for them. But, in fact, it looks like you are more interested in the normalize css code, than the css reset code, as it is more cross browser compatible than the reset code. I also leverage jetpack for extra functionality and local for local development. All browsers have their own css for rendering elements. Css aims to make css more consistent across web browsers.
The main purpose of the normalize css code is to make all of the browsers to render all the elements more consistently and in line with modern standards. The first link that ralf has in his post will open a page where you will be able to copy and past its content into a new file that you will need to make in your text editor, call the new file normalize. You can find more detail on the normalize css code through this link.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java and xml. Postcss normalize uses a nonopinionated version of normalize. Normalize is css file developed by nicolas gallagher and jonathan neal for crossbrowser consistency. We can think that pure will replace for such requirements. Additional detail and explanation of the esoteric parts of normalize. Nov 14, 2015 bootstrap have the best documentation. But few html elements like tables, menus, forms will have regular styling. This component is from pure base, which is a direct port of normalize v1. We will also talk about the difference between loading css via. So, if you want to read it, then, you can go through that article. Normally, using sub or sup affects the linebox height of text in all.
1044 747 1305 804 97 450 199 660 1294 1321 1020 137 775 651 154 1373 1300 646 1199 907 675 607 531 343 666 1413 1033 655 67 1109 263 1089 845 1099 108 126 1024 1303 558 1343 125